November is National Alzheimer's Disease Awareness Month and National Family Caregiver Month. As our population ages, Alzheimer's affects more and more people in our community and that is why I have made fighting this disease one of my top priorities in the Legislature.
The Alzheimer's Association CT Chapter offers resources for families affected by the disease. The Alzheimer's Association is focused on ending Alzheimer's and all dementia while increasing awareness of early detection, risk reduction, care, and support.
The Today Show recently aired a report on the "Approaching Alzheimer's" training program for first responders in Connecticut. Local law enforcement and caregivers provide their stories in this report.

More than 6 million Americans suffer with Alzheimer's and with the holiday season here you should know that the Alzheimer's Association is available 24/7 with support and resources.
